Itu Chaudhuri Design (ICD) collaborated with Brown-Forman India for the third consecutive year to design a festive pack for Jack Daniel’s Old No. 7 whiskey.

The Goal:

To make this iconic whiskey a centerpiece of Diwali celebrations, seamlessly blending into the homely atmosphere of house parties while acting as a visual and conversational “party starter.”

The Brief

Diwali, known for its lights, warmth, and intimate gatherings, serves as the perfect backdrop for house parties with close friends and family. Brown-Forman India wanted to position Jack Daniel’s Old No. 7 as a must-have for these celebrations. The packaging needed to resonate with the festive season while retaining the premium and iconic essence of the brand.

The objective was clear: Create a design that celebrates light, cheer, and togetherness, all while embracing the monumental legacy of Jack Daniel’s.

The Design Concept

The team at ICD took inspiration from Jack Daniel’s most recognisable brand asset—the Old No. 7 bottle silhouette. This iconic shape became the canvas to encapsulate the festive spirit.

Key Design Highlights:

  • Light and Cheer Bottled: The festive pack “bottled” the essence of Diwali—light. Molecules of light in varying colours were designed to bring the silhouette to life, creating a fluid, dynamic, and celebratory visual identity.

  • Impactful Silhouette: The design celebrated the monumental yet approachable character of Jack Daniel’s. The interplay of light gave the packaging a festive charm while maintaining its premium identity.

  • A Dramatic Prelude: The pack acted as more than just packaging—it became a prelude to the experience inside, sparking curiosity and conversation.

The Impact

The festive pack positioned Jack Daniel’s Old No. 7 as a conversation starter during Diwali celebrations, seamlessly integrating it into the culture of house parties.
